Star Encyclopedia : The working principle of different types of differential pressure transmitters

Differential pressure transmitter is a type of transmitter that is more widely used in the field of industrial automation, and the working principle of different models and types of differential pressure transmitters is also different, today we will introduce the working principle of different types of differential pressure transmitters in detail.

CCY11 micro differential pressure transmitter adopts piezoresistive pressure sensor chip, which uses the thin film resistance on the substrate for zero point correction, zero point temperature compensation and sensitivity compensation, and high-performance and stable silicon chip packaging, which makes it have high static pressure resistance, anti-interference, stability and reliability. Therefore, the CCY11 differential pressure transmitter can be applied to the micro differential pressure occasions for various gas measurements.

CCY15 differential pressure transmitter is to diffuse a Wheatstone bridge on a monocrystalline silicon wafer, and the pressure of the measured medium (gas or liquid) changes the resistance value of the bridge wall (piezoresistive effect) to generate a differential voltage signal, which is converted into a standard analog signal or digital signal by a special amplifier and the signal corresponding to the range.

CYYZ3051Differential pressure transmittersIt is an intelligent differential pressure transmitter. The smart circuit board of the CYYZ3051 differential pressure transmitter uses advanced integrated circuit and SMT technology to concentrate the conversion circuit and processing circuit on one circuit board. The microprocessor of the CYYZ3051 differential pressure transmitter controls the work of the A/D and D/A conversion modules, as well as the digital communication and self-diagnosis functions. During operation, the microprocessor controls the A/D conversion module to convert the analog signal from the sensitive element and convert it into a digital signal. Microprocessors process digital signals, including signal linearization, temperature compensation, engineering unit conversion, and more.
